  • Title

    A novel polarimetric FM-CW radar system for laboratory remote sensing experiments

  • Abstract
    With the advantage of compact, low cost and high resolution, the frequency-modulated continuous wave (FM-CW) radar equipped in airborne or unmanned aerial vehicles (UAVs) has been well applied to small-scale remote sensing measurements. To make laboratory experiment, our Key Laboratory of Wave Scattering and Remote Sensing Information (KLWSRSI) has developed a fully polarimetric FM-CW synthetic aperture radar (SAR) system. This system can be applied to analysis and demonstration of targets scattering mechanism and polarimetric radar imaging.
